Egypt: the step to eternity

From 5th June to 27th September, at the CAEE in Escaldes-Engordany The CAEE presents an exhibition on ancient Egypt, from the Egyptian Museum of Barcelon-Clos Archaeological Foundation. It includes sarcophagi, funeral masks, amulets, statues of Egyptian gods... a collection of objects, works of art and books related to the funeral rituals of ancient Egypt. The exhibition is organized into various areas, like the myth of Osiris and the cult of the dead, to present the culture of ancient Egypt, a civilization that loved life so much that it wanted to live forever. For thousands of years, generation after generation, the Egyptians skimped on no resources to guarantee eternity: tombs, myths, rituals, mummies, funeral dowries... bear testimony to their hope in an existence that desired to be prolonged forever. The exhibition is completed by the photography display, Tutankhamon, images of a treasure under the Egyptian desert, a graphic description of the discovery of Tutankhamon’s tomb by the archaeologist Howard Carter, in 1922. Sorolla and his contemporaries

In the exhibitions room of the Tobacco Museum in Sant Julià de Lòria. A collection of oil paintings by Joaquim Sorolla Bastida and other artists who were involved in the artistic movement of the change of century in Spain. In Valencia, the Luminism movement tried to capture and represent the light and colours of the Mediterranean. Joaquim Sorolla was the leading exponent of this movement. The work of Joaquim Sorolla features scenes of village people, their tasks and interests, and landscapes, dominated by light and its effects. Important contemporaries of Sorolla include Gonzalo Bilbao, Santiago Rusiñol and Ignacio Zuloaga, and other younger painters, trained in the Valencia school and at Sorolla’s studio in Madrid, such as José Mongrell, Julio Vila Prades, Manuel Benedito and Francisco Pons Arnau.
